The Maryland State Department of Education, Office of Child Care investigates complaints about child care program violations. To report a complaint or receive instructions on how to request public information on a specific program's complaint history, please call 240.314. 1400.
410-549-6489 The OCC Regional Office will investigate your complaint to determine if child care licensing regulations have been violated. All confirmed complaints against child care providers may be viewed at CheckCCMD.org.

For such a home-based child-care venture, she said, the provider can be watching no more than eight children, and no more than two of the children can be 2 or younger.
The average cost of a child care provider in Maryland is $15.40 per hour. With the minimum wage in Maryland being $12.50 per hour, you can expect to pay a hourly rate between $12.50 and $22. A child care provider's hourly rate can depend on their location, responsibilities, qualifications, and the type of care needed.
Child care providers are required to be licensed and registered with Maryland's Office of Child Care. Those not licensed and registered with the state are operating illegally and offering potentially dangerous child care.

What is a childcare contract? A contract is an agreement between you and the childcare provider as to what both of you are expected to do regarding the care of your child. It is very important that you are aware of what commitment you are agreeing to in case any problems arise in the future.
